About News Corporation

News Corporation, a media and information services company, creates and distributes authoritative and engaging content, and other products and services for consumers and businesses worldwide. It operates through six segments: Digital Real Estate Services, Subscription Video Services, Dow Jones, Book Publishing, News Media, and Other. The company distributes content and data products, including The Wall Street Journal, Barron’s, MarketWatch, Investor’s Business Daily, Factiva, Dow Jones Risk & Compliance, Dow Jones Newswires, and Dow Jones Energ... Financial Performance

In 2024, News Corporation's revenue was $10.09 billion, an increase of 2.09% compared to the previous year's $9.88 billion. Earnings were $266.00 million, an increase of 78.52%.
